The Miami Dolphins have plenty of questions about their roster ahead of their matchup against the New York Jets on Friday. Literally.
The Dolphins' final injury report came out on Thursday, and a total of eight players are officially listed as questionable.

The good news for the Dolphins is that two of their biggest offensive stars are cleared to play despite being limited in practice all three sessions this week. WR Tyreek Hill and RB Raheem Mostert both managed to avoid an injury designation for the contest.
The only player who appears to be out is right guard Robert Hunt, who practiced twice, but earned a doubtful designation. The rest of the offensive line is listed as questionable, as well as tight end Durham Smythe, FB Alec Ingold, and RB De'Von Achane. Achane's usage will be curious even if he is cleared to play, given how quickly he went down after returning last week.
As such, Miami fans will have to wait until Sunday in order to see who will end up cleared and trotting out onto the field at MetLife Stadium.
